I’m a Senior Java Backend Developer with over 10 years of professional experience using Java, Spring Boot, and Microservices. Currently, I’m part of an agile development team where I’m in charge of transitioning 1000s of merchants to a bank using Java, Spring Boot, Kafka, and Angular in multiple environments including microservices & event-driven architecture.
I love working with leading technologies like Java | Spring Boot | Hibernate ORM | RESTful web services | Microservices | Apache Kafka | gRPC | Redis | Docker | Kubernetes PostgreSQL | MySQL | MongoDB | Apache Maven | Git | Gradle | Angular | Agile Methodologies.
I’ve worked across various industries in American, European, and GCC companies in a highly scaling environment with a strong passion for building and debugging reliable, high availability, secure, and performant distributed services. As a quick learner, I love to take on new challenges.